Linux下如何安装Redis及Another Redis Desktop Manager工具的简单使用

目录

  • Linux安装Redis笔记
    • 一、工具准备
    • 二、Redis下载
    • 三、Xftp和Xshell下载
    • 四、Liunx部署Redis
      • [4.1 解压Redis](#4.1 解压Redis)
      • [4.2 部署Redis](#4.2 部署Redis)
        • [4.2.1 说明文档](#4.2.1 说明文档)
        • [4.2.2 相关设置](#4.2.2 相关设置)
        • [4.2.3 操作](#4.2.3 操作)
        • [4.2.4 查看redis.conf 配置](#4.2.4 查看redis.conf 配置)
        • [4.2.5 Redis相关命令](#4.2.5 Redis相关命令)
    • [五、Another Redis Desktop Manager 远程连接](#五、Another Redis Desktop Manager 远程连接)
      • [5.1 下载](#5.1 下载)
      • [5.2 简单使用](#5.2 简单使用)
      • [5.3 远程连接](#5.3 远程连接)

Linux安装Redis笔记

一、工具准备

软件包 版本
Linux Alibaba Cloud Linux 3.2104 LTS 64位(兼容CentOS 8)
Redis redis-7.2.4.tar.gz
Xftp Xftp-7.0.0144p.exe
Xshell Xshell-7.0.0144p.exe
Desktop Another-Redis-Desktop-Manager.1.6.1.exe

二、Redis下载

访问Redis官网


想下载历史版本的话可以访问 Redis仓库


三、Xftp和Xshell下载

现在这个官方已经有免费版了,需要的小伙伴可以访问https://www.xshell.com/zh/free-for-home-school/下载,邮箱注册一下就可使用。

四、Liunx部署Redis

4.1 解压Redis

可以通过Xftp将安装包移到服务器上,也可以使用命令远程下载

javascript 复制代码
# 通过命令下载 wget https://download.redis.io/releases/ + Redis相应版本
wget https://download.redis.io/releases/redis-7.2.4.tar.gz

解压安装包

javascript 复制代码
# 解压安装包
tar -zvxf redis-7.2.4.tar.gz

redis是C语言编写的,需要安装gcc,安装命令:

javascript 复制代码
# gcc安装
yum -y install gcc

# 查看是否安装gcc
rpm -q gcc

4.2 部署Redis

4.2.1 说明文档

Redis 已经为我们提供了安装说明文档,打开解压后的Redis文件夹,打开里面的README.md文件,大概在192行左右。


4.2.2 相关设置

部署过程中可能会有些小问题,需要更改两处设置。
为sudo命令定义PATH环境变量:

javascript 复制代码
# 部署的时候找不到相关程序,需要更新secure_path变量
sudo visudo

# 原始值 secure_path = /sbin:/bin:/usr/sbin:/usr/bin
secure_path = /sbin:/bin:/usr/sbin:/usr/bin 追加make install的路径,默认 :/usr/local/bin

执行./install_server.sh时报错,注释install_server.sh文件以下代码:

4.2.3 操作
javascript 复制代码
make install

执行完毕后安装路径下会多出相关文件。


javascript 复制代码
cd utils
./install_server.sh

博主使用默认配置,需要自定义文件的话在后面追加路径。执行完毕后重启服务器即可。

4.2.4 查看redis.conf 配置

找到安装的redis.conf文件,博主使用默认配置,路径为上图的/etc/redis/6379.conf。

javascript 复制代码
# 以守护进程形式启动
daemonize yes

# 端口号
port 6379

# 设置Redis密码
requirepass 123456
4.2.5 Redis相关命令
javascript 复制代码
# 查看Redis运行情况
ps -ef|grep redis

javascript 复制代码
# 启动Redis 
redis-server /etc/redis/6379.conf  //conf配置文件

# 关闭Redis 
kull -9 进程号

javascript 复制代码
# 登录Redis
# 无密码
redis-cli
# 设置了密码
redis-cli -a 123456   

五、Another Redis Desktop Manager 远程连接

推荐一个好用的Desktop工具 Another Redis Desktop Manager,开源不易,对各位有帮助的话不要吝啬自己的小星星★★★。

5.1 下载

Gitee下载地址

5.2 简单使用

打开软件,点击左上角配置可以配置语言,字体等。

5.3 远程连接

点击新建连接,添加Redis相关设置。

勾选SSH连接服务器,添加连接信息。

大功告成,连接成功。

相关推荐
Once_day几秒前
Linux之rsyslog(4)属性配置
linux·服务器
waving-black4 分钟前
Linux中自定义服务开机自启nginx
linux·服务器·nginx
Lenyiin4 分钟前
《 Linux 修炼全景指南: 六 》软件包管理器
linux·运维·服务器
NiKo_W8 分钟前
Linux 重定向与Cookie
linux·运维·服务器·前端·网络·线程·协议
ytttr87312 分钟前
Rocky Linux 8.9配置Kubernetes集群详解,适用于CentOS环境
linux·kubernetes·centos
HLJ洛神千羽12 分钟前
Linux下程序设计综合实验报告——图书管理系统(黑龙江大学)
linux·运维·服务器
Arvin62742 分钟前
Ubuntu 22.04 Docker 安装指南
linux·ubuntu·docker
Arvin6271 小时前
Jenkins Jobs 备份与恢复
linux·运维·服务器
小旺不正经1 小时前
Linux介绍及常用命令
linux·运维·数据库
icy、泡芙2 小时前
移远 5G RG255AA-CN 调试
linux·单片机·5g